Matwali
Matwali is a village located in Shahabad tehsil of Rampur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 15km away from sub-district headquarter Shahabad (tehsildar office) and 19km away from district headquarter Rampur. As per 2009 stats, Matwali village is also a gram panchayat.

About Matwali
According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Matwali is 117147. The village spans a total geographical area of 527.98 hectares. Shahabad is nearest town to Matwali village for all major economic activities.

Population of Matwali
According to the 2011 Census, Matwali has a total population of about 2,732, with approximately 1,441 males and 1,291 females. The sex ratio is around 895 females per 1,000 males. Children aged 0 to 6 years make up about 525 of the population, showing the young generation present in the village. There are about 607 members of the Scheduled Castes (SC), an important community in the village. Information about the Scheduled Tribes (ST) population is not available. The overall literacy rate is approximately 31.30%, with male literacy at about 38.58% and female literacy near 23.16%. There are around 451 households in the village.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total Population | 2,732 | 1,441 | 1,291 |
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 525 | 270 | 255 |
Scheduled Castes (SC) | 607 | 347 | 260 |
Scheduled Tribes (ST) | N/A | N/A | N/A |
Literate Population | 855 | 556 | 299 |
Illiterate Population | 1,877 | 885 | 992 |
Connectivity of Matwali
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Matwali. As per the 2011 stats, Matwali had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.
Connectivity Type | Status (in year 2011) |
---|---|
Public Bus Service | Available within village |
Private Bus Service | Available |
Railway Station | Available within 10+ km distance |
